Appeal by Bill Ian Jurow from an order of the Family Court, Nassau County, dated April 7, 2008. By order to show cause dated July 23, 2008, the parties or their attorneys were directed to show cause before this court why an order should or should not be made and entered dismissing the appeal in the above-entitled proceeding for failure to comply with a scheduling order dated June 5, 2008, issued pursuant to 22 NYCRR 670.4(a)(2).

Now, on the court's own motion, and the papers filed in response to the order to show cause, it is

ORDERED that the motion is denied; and it is further,

ORDERED that the appellant's time to comply with the scheduling order dated July 23, 2008, is enlarged until October 15, 2008.
